Garmur Satra

Garmur Satra is a village located in Majuli subdivision of Jorhat district in Assam, India. It is situated 23km away from district headquarter Majuli. Majuli is the sub-district headquarter of Garmur Satra village. As per 2009 stats, Garamur is the gram panchayat of Garmur Satra village.

About Garmur Satra

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Garmur Satra is 293391. The village spans a total geographical area of 237.65 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 785104. Jorhat is nearest town to Garmur Satra village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 20km away.

Population of Garmur Satra

According to the 2011 Census, Garmur Satra has a total population of about 2,386, with approximately 1,233 males and 1,153 females. The sex ratio is around 935 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 206 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 243 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. The Scheduled Tribes (ST) population numbers around 123. The overall literacy rate is approximately 83.53%, with male literacy at about 88.08% and female literacy near 78.66%. There are around 524 households in the village. Connectivity of Garmur Satra

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Garmur Satra. As per the 2011 stats, Garmur Satra had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
